Teens and Their Schooling Perspectives: A National Polling Report [Spring 2023]
EdChoice
This poll was conducted between March 24-April 5, 2023 among a national sample of 1,000 Teens. The interviews were conducted online and the data were weighted to approximate a target sample of Teens based on gender, age, race, and region. Among the key findings are: (1) Over 40 percent of teens have heard either a lot or some about ChatGPT, while just under 1 in 3 have heard nothing at all about the program; (2) About half of teens express positivity when it comes to their current feelings; (3) Generally, teens feel more supported when it comes to their future and academics than when it comes to mental health; (4) Nearly one in four teens either say they have no specific post-high school plans or do not know what they will do; and (5) One-third of teens have changed schools in the last three years. This report highlights findings pertaining to: (1) Teen Perspectives; (2) Schooling Experiences; (3) Support for Teens; and (4) Survey Profile and Demographics.
